If you were to imagine a dream mountain resort town it would probably look a lot like Grindelwald. Perched at a height of 1000 metres, beneath the towering peaks of the mighty Eiger Mountain, this Swiss alpine village is one of the most scenic places in all the Bernese Alps. Impossibly photogenic.Grindelwald is a popular destination with outdoor enthusiasts and nature lovers. From skiing and snowboarding in the winter to hiking and mountain biking in the summer – there’s plenty to do. The village itself is full of charming shops, cafes and restaurants, where you can relax and unwind after a day spent exploring the surrounding countryside.Whether you’re looking for an active adventure or a peaceful getaway, Grindelwald is the perfect place to experience the beauty of the Swiss Alps.Top three things to do in GrindelwaldLet out your adventurous side at Grindelwald-FirstA short cable car ride takes you to Grindelwald-First. Here you can conquer the First Cliff Walk, a suspended metal walkway perched into the cliff face. The views of the sharp rocky slopes and peaks are staggering. Adrenaline junkies shouldn’t miss the 800-metre zipline, which soars you over the alpine valley at maximum speeds.Hike to Lake BachalpseeEnjoy a gentle and relaxing stroll from First to Bachalpsee for rewarding views of the lake with its spectacular mountain backdrop – the quintessential Alpine scene. On a clear day, the Schreckhorn, Wetterhorn and Finsteraarhorn peaks are reflected in the water, giving you the chance to snap some postcard-perfect photos.Explore the Eiger TrailGrindelwald is a hotspot for hikers and outdoor enthusiasts, with a variety of well-marked trails for all levels of ability. From easy walks to challenging mountain treks, there is something for everyone. One of the most popular is the Eiger Trail, which offers panoramic vistas of the Swiss Alps.
